In this episode I am joined by For Women Who Roar founder Megan Febuary.
She describes how writing a poem to reconcile the silence of her rage and
grief lead to the creation of a movement to help other women tell their
stories.
We spoke of the importance of the healing process through writing, rather
than focussing on the finished piece. How we can let our writing write us,
shedding our defences to get to the truth, a complicated disorganised
process.
